Installation Instructions Your machine must only be installed by an authorized service company. REMOVE THE TRANSIT SCREWS 1. Before operating your machine, you must remove the transit screws from the rear of the machine. 2. Loosen the transit screws by rotating anti-clockwise with an appropriate spanner. 3.

Installation Instructions PLACING THE MACHINE AND ADJUSTING THE FEET 1. Do not install your machine on a carpet or surface that will block ventilation at the base. 2. To ensure silent and vibration-free operation of your machine, install it on a firm surface. 3.

Installation Instructions Water Inlet Connection • Connect your Washer Dryer to your cold-water supply only. • Only use the water inlet hose supplied with your machine or one purchased through an authorized dealer. • A gasket is included in the hose packaging to prevent water leaks from connections. Fit this gasket to the end of the water inlet hose that will be connected to the tap.

Cleaning and Maintenance WARNING: Turn your mains power supply off and remove the plug from the socket before carrying out maintenance and cleaning your machine. Turn off the cold-water supply before starting maintenance and cleaning your machine. CAUTION: Do not use solvents, abrasive cleaners, glass cleaners or all-purpose cleaning agents to clean your Washer Dryer.

Cleaning and Maintenance FLUSH STOPPER/ BODY / DRUM 1- FLUSH STOPPER Remove the detergent drawer and disassemble the flush stopper. Clean thoroughly to completely remove any softener residue. Refit the flush stopper after cleaning and check that it is seated properly. 2- BODY Use a mild, non-abrasive cleaning agent, or soap and water, to clean the external casing.
